I'll explain this as well as I can for now.

 

You will need:

 

- A tool like GoldWave or Audacity or Creative WaveStudio. I use GoldWave, as I am most used to its interface.

- A sound loop - I'll explain what this is in a minute.

- A sound in the base game to model the mod after. Some work better than others, and I personally recommend using the Ferrari F40 sound as a base, because the sounds are evenly spaced in pitch. Export all of the sounds out of the file except the horn sound, you'll be working with those as bases.

 

 

1. Acquire a sound loop, or multiple sound loops for different RPM ranges. A sound loop is a sample of car engine sound which sounds the same all the way through. It must not change significantly in pitch, volume, or anything else, and - for best results - you should make it start and end so that, when played over and over, you don't hear a ticking noise when it loops.

 

1b. If you have multiple sound loops, adjust them in pitch until they all match.

 

2. Find the pitch difference between samples. Then make a new set of samples based off of your sound loops and with the same pitch difference.

 

3. Save these samples in Microsoft ADPCM format, 44khz, 4 bit, mono (as opposed to stereo) format.

 

4. Import them back in. Test in-game, and continue testing and editing as necessary.
